Ceapro Inc. Reports Third Quarter 2015 Financial Results and Provides Corporate Update

- Company reports record sales with the highest quarterly revenue performance in its history

- Company poised to fully leverage its proprietary enabling technologies to enter well established and growing markets

EDMONTON, ALBERTA -- (Marketwired) -- 11/12/15 -- Ceapro Inc. (TSX VENTURE:CZO) ("Ceapro" or the "Company"), a growth-stage biotechnology company focused on the development and commercialization of active ingredients for healthcare and cosmetic industries, announced today its financial results for the three-month and nine-month periods ended September 30, 2015 and provided a corporate update.

Financial Highlights for the Third Quarter of 2015

  • Total sales of $3,079,000 in 3Q 2015 vs. $2,445,000 in 3Q 2014, an increase of 26% and the highest quarterly revenue performance in the Company's history.
  • Income from operations of $1,168,000 in 3Q 2015 vs. $731,000 in 3Q 2014.
  • Gross margin of $1,883,000 in 3Q 2015 vs. $1,475,000 in 3Q 2014.
  • Net profit of $1,006,000 in 3Q 2015 vs. $690,000 in 3Q 2014.
  • Cash flows generated from operations for the nine month period ended September 30, 2015 of $1,920,000 vs $1,480,000 in 2014.

Avenanthramides Update

Due to an enabling technology in-licensed from Agriculture Canada, the Company successfully produced three batches at the commercial level in its current facility for a next generation of avenanthramides extracted from malted oat. Ceapro is currently preparing for this new product to be assessed from a safety and efficacy perspective.

A bioavailability study has been initiated with a U.S.-based university whereby the Company will compare low-dose of avenanthramides against a high-dose of avenanthramides. If positive trends are observed, the Company expects to commence its clinical program as early as the second quarter of 2016. This study will pave the way for future clinical study protocols.

As seen in previously published data, this bioavailability study is expected to provide a hint of efficacy as an anti-inflammatory compound as evidenced by the lack of appearance of inflammation biomarkers related to exercise induced inflammation experienced by elderly people.

Beta Glucan Update

Following the successful impregnation study conducted at MIT, Ceapro has initiated a study with the University of Alberta for the development of a prototype functional drink whereby the Company has impregnated beta glucan with well-known co-enzyme Q10 as an energy booster.

The Company aims to develop beta glucan as a cholesterol reducer beginning in the first quarter of 2016. There is existing data on safety and toxicology studies obtained many years ago by an industry partner who is currently commercializing beta glucan as a carrier in a urinary incontinence device. Given the strong existing safety data and experience in humans, Ceapro will conduct its own safety studies to assess high purity beta glucan when taken orally in parallel with the planned pilot clinical trial program on cholesterol reduction.

Financial Results for the Three Month and Nine Month Periods Ended September 30, 2015

  • Total sales of $3,079,000 and $7,233,000 in Q3 and the nine-months ended September 30, 2015 respectively compared to $2,445,000 and $6,831,000 in 2014.
  • Net profit of $1,006,000 and $1,470,000 in Q3 and the nine-months ended September 30, 2015 respectively compared to a net profit of $690,000 and net profit of $1,497,000 in 2014. Taking into account the non-cash item related to share based compensation costs of $490,000 for the nine month period of 2015 vs $82,000 in 2014, net profits amounts to $1,960,000 in 2015 vs 1,579,000 for the same period in 2014.
  • Research and Development investments of $142,000 and $485,000 in Q3 and the nine-months ended September 30, 2015 respectively compared to $179,000 and $593,000 in 2014.
  • General and Administration expenses of $521,000 and $1,953,000 in Q3 and the nine-months ended September 30, 2015 respectively compared to $492,000 and $1,376,000 in 2014. The increase in G&A in 2015 compared to 2014 is mostly due to higher depreciation expense and higher share based compensation costs due to the granting of options to all employees at a time when the Company's share price was higher. Share based expense is an accounting charge that does not impact cash flows as no actual payment is made. Although it decreases net profit, it also increases the Company's equity component.
  • Sales and Marketing expenses of only $1,000 and $7,000 in Q3 and the nine-months ended September 30, 2015 respectively compared to $6,000 an d $13,000 in 2014, due to the Company's sales strategy to sell mostly through a distribution network.
  • The Company had cash and cash equivalents of $811,083 as of September 30, 2015 as compared to $272,845 as of December 31, 2014.

About Ceapro Inc.

Ceapro Inc. is a Canadian biotechnology company involved in the development of proprietary extraction technology and the application of this technology to the production of extracts and "active ingredients" from oats and other renewable plant resources. Ceapro adds further value to its extracts by supporting their use in cosmeceutical, nutraceutical, and therapeutics products for humans and animals. The Company has a broad range of expertise in natural product chemistry, microbiology, biochemistry, immunology and process engineering.
